Skip to main content

AccessTr.neT


Formdaki Rownum([Form]) İle Ekrana Gelen Sıra Noyu Tabloya Yazdırmak

Formdaki Rownum([Form]) İle Ekrana Gelen Sıra Noyu Tabloya Yazdırmak

#7
Merhaba Arkadaslar,

Yardimci olabilirmisiniz sorunumuza...

Tesekkurler,

Subco
İrtifâ-ı kadr için tevâzu lazım Âdem'e, Şemsi gör kim sâyesin salmış ayaklar altına. Hersekli Arif Hikmet

Subco, 09-04-2009 tarihinden beri AccessTr.neT üyesidir.
Cevapla
#8
1 - Forma gore düşünmeden şunu söyler misiniz altformdaki tablonun hangi alanı 1den başlayarak sıralanmalı?
2 - Bu değer atama sadece alt forma kayıt eklenince mi olmalı yoksa bir butona basınca tüm tablo mu güncellenmeli
3 - diyelim ki alt formdan 4. sıradaki kaydı sildik sonrasındaki tüm kayıtların ilgili alanın değeri yeniden mi hesaplanacak yoksa dokunulmayacak mı?
Cevapla
#9
(26/04/2021, 22:56)berduş yazdı: 1 - Forma gore düşünmeden şunu söyler misiniz altformdaki tablonun hangi alanı 1den başlayarak sıralanmalı?
2 - Bu değer atama sadece alt forma kayıt eklenince mi olmalı yoksa bir butona basınca tüm tablo mu güncellenmeli 
3 - diyelim ki alt formdan 4. sıradaki kaydı sildik  sonrasındaki tüm kayıtların ilgili alanın değeri yeniden mi hesaplanacak yoksa dokunulmayacak mı?

Merhaba Berduş Bey,

Oncelikle ilginiz icin tesekkur ederiz.
1- Alt formun Mat_Queue_No alanina birden baslayarak siralanmali, bu daha ocne belirttigim gibi Ust formun WJORI ID ye gore     
    olmali. Onceki resimlerde anlattigim gosterildigi gibi.
2-Bu deger her satira kayit girilince otomatik dongu kayit tamamlaninda yada o satirda ki malzemeyi sectigimizde otomatik olarak 
  verilmeli. Bu form a duzeltme yapilinca sira numarasi kaldigi yerden devam etmeli.
3- Kayit sirasinda aradaki sizin bahsettiginiz her hangi bir kayit silinirse otomatik olarak siralamayi yeniden yapmali, ancak kayitlarin   
    tamamlanip kala diyerek cikildiktan sonra uc gun uc ay sonra bu kayitlar silinmeyecektir. Sadece miktar QTY si sifirlanacaktir (0) 
    bunu kullanici manuel yapacaktir.
4- (Bunu ben ekliyorum) Ana formun NOTE alanindan sonra imlec otomatik olarak alt formun MAterial_ID alanina odaklanmali
    (focus) bunu yapamadim.

Tekrar cok tesekkur ederiz. Inanin cok muskul durumdayim lutfen yardimci olabilirmisiniz. Isterseniz full prg mi gondereyim...

Saygilar,
İrtifâ-ı kadr için tevâzu lazım Âdem'e, Şemsi gör kim sâyesin salmış ayaklar altına. Hersekli Arif Hikmet

Subco, 09-04-2009 tarihinden beri AccessTr.neT üyesidir.
Son Düzenleme: 27/04/2021, 09:57, Düzenleyen: Subco. (Sebep: muskul durumdayimmm)
Cevapla
#10
aşağıdaki 2 kodu dener misiniz bunlar alt forma eklenecek
Private Sub Form_AfterDelConfirm(Status As Integer)
With Me.Recordset
.MoveFirst
Do Until .EOF
Me.Mat_Queue_No = .AbsolutePosition + 1
.MoveNext
Loop
End With

End Sub

Private Sub Form_AfterInsert()
Me.Mat_Queue_No = Me.Recordset.AbsolutePosition + 1
End Sub
Cevapla
#11
(27/04/2021, 13:58)berduş yazdı: aşağıdaki 2 kodu dener misiniz bunlar alt forma eklenecek
Private Sub Form_AfterDelConfirm(Status As Integer)
With Me.Recordset
.MoveFirst
Do Until .EOF
   Me.Mat_Queue_No = .AbsolutePosition + 1
  .MoveNext
Loop
End With

End Sub

Private Sub Form_AfterInsert()
Me.Mat_Queue_No = Me.Recordset.AbsolutePosition + 1
End Sub

Merhaba,

form calistirilinca Mat_Queue_No alaninda #name hatasi veriyor.

Ayrica forma veri girmek isteyinde EK te gonderdigim resimde ki hatayi veriyor.
malzeme secimine izin vermiyor...
[Resim: do.php?img=10963]
İrtifâ-ı kadr için tevâzu lazım Âdem'e, Şemsi gör kim sâyesin salmış ayaklar altına. Hersekli Arif Hikmet

Subco, 09-04-2009 tarihinden beri AccessTr.neT üyesidir.
Son Düzenleme: 27/04/2021, 14:43, Düzenleyen: Subco.
Cevapla
#12
Kodu hangi forma eklediniz?
Cevapla

Bir hesap oluşturun veya yorum yapmak için giriş yapın

Yorum yapmak için üye olmanız gerekiyor

ya da
Task